About Ayo
Ayo is a venture-backed early-stage startup that will radically redefine how humanity performs compute for AI. Our photonic processors will provide orders of magnitude improvement in speed and power efficiency in comparison to conventional digital compute platforms by taking advantage of the natural parallelism, speed and energy efficiency of light.
The Role
We are looking for an FPGA Engineer to join our hardware team. You will write and deploy code to FPGAs that are central to our chip development and verification workflow. This is hands-on work with real hardware - you will move fast, own your work end to end, and collaborate closely with our AI and hardware teams to keep our prototype development moving.
This is a fully onsite role based in Boston.
What You'll Do
Design, implement, and test FPGA-based systems that support our chip verification and prototype development pipeline.
Deploy and iterate on RTL code (Verilog or VHDL) targeting FPGAs in our prototype hardware.
Deploy and iterate on embedded C/C++ code targeting embedded processors on FPGA system-on-chips
Work closely with ASIC engineers to build test benches to test ASICs and to bring up and test prototypes of our computing systems..
Support the hardware team by performing FPGA trade studies and assessing the viability of proposed pin mappings on developmental circuit card assemblies
Support bring-up and test of new printed circuit boards and prototypes by writing and testing interfaces to peripherals such as ADCs, DACs, memory, etc.
Contribute to upgrading and scaling our existing FPGA infrastructure as we grow.
What We're Looking For
RTL proficiency required - Verilog or VHDL. This is the foundation of the role.
Real industry FPGA experience - we want to see that you have deployed code to real hardware, not just completed academic coursework projects.
Familiarity with major FPGA platforms - Xilinx/AMD experience is preferred; Lattice or Intel/Altera is also fine.
Embedded systems experience is a plus - ADC/DAC interfaces, working with real-world signals.
Any exposure to ASIC verification workflows is a bonus - if you've sat next to a chip design and used FPGAs to validate it, we want to hear about it.
Undergraduate or Master's degree - a PhD is not required. We care about what you've built, not the credential.
